Class LodestoneSmithingTransformRecipeBuilder

java.lang.Object
net.minecraft.data.recipes.SmithingTransformRecipeBuilder
team.lodestar.lodestone.recipe.builder.LodestoneSmithingTransformRecipeBuilder
All Implemented Interfaces:
LodestoneRecipeBuilder<net.minecraft.world.item.crafting.SmithingTransformRecipe>

public class LodestoneSmithingTransformRecipeBuilder extends net.minecraft.data.recipes.SmithingTransformRecipeBuilder implements LodestoneRecipeBuilder<net.minecraft.world.item.crafting.SmithingTransformRecipe>
  • Field Summary

    Fields inherited from class net.minecraft.data.recipes.SmithingTransformRecipeBuilder

    addition, base, category, criteria, result, template
  • Constructor Summary

    Constructors
    Constructor
    Description
    LodestoneSmithingTransformRecipeBuilder(net.minecraft.data.recipes.SmithingTransformRecipeBuilder parent)
     
  • Method Summary

    Modifier and Type
    Method
    Description
    net.minecraft.world.item.crafting.SmithingTransformRecipe
    build(net.minecraft.resources.ResourceLocation id)
     
    void
    save(net.minecraft.data.recipes.RecipeOutput recipeOutput, net.minecraft.resources.ResourceLocation recipeId)
     

    Methods inherited from class net.minecraft.data.recipes.SmithingTransformRecipeBuilder

    ensureValid, save, smithing, unlocks

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

    Methods inherited from interface team.lodestar.lodestone.recipe.builder.LodestoneRecipeBuilder

    defaultSaveFunc, getCriteria, getRecipeSubfolder, tweakAdvancement, write
  • Constructor Details

    • LodestoneSmithingTransformRecipeBuilder

      public LodestoneSmithingTransformRecipeBuilder(net.minecraft.data.recipes.SmithingTransformRecipeBuilder parent)
  • Method Details

    • build

      public net.minecraft.world.item.crafting.SmithingTransformRecipe build(net.minecraft.resources.ResourceLocation id)
      Specified by:
      build in interface LodestoneRecipeBuilder<net.minecraft.world.item.crafting.SmithingTransformRecipe>
    • save

      public void save(net.minecraft.data.recipes.RecipeOutput recipeOutput, net.minecraft.resources.ResourceLocation recipeId)
      Specified by:
      save in interface LodestoneRecipeBuilder<net.minecraft.world.item.crafting.SmithingTransformRecipe>
      Overrides:
      save in class net.minecraft.data.recipes.SmithingTransformRecipeBuilder